Psychosexual Stages
A theory in Freudian psychology that describes five stages of child development, each characterized by a focus on erogenous zones and a particular conflict that must be resolved to achieve healthy psychological development.
Freud
Sigmund Freud was an Austrian neurologist and the founder of psychoanalysis, a method for treating psychopathology through dialogue between a patient and a psychoanalyst.
Oral Stage
An early phase in Freudian psychosexual development, during which an infant's pleasure centers are in the mouth.
Oedipus Complex
A psychoanalytic theory proposed by Freud, suggesting an unconscious desire of a child, particularly a male, to possess the parent of the opposite sex and the exclusion of the same-sex parent.
